The Senate of the Federal University of Technology, Akure (FUTA), Ondo State, has approved a revised academic calendar for the continuation of the 2020/2021 academic session.
This was contained in a statement issued on Thursday by the FUTA Registrar, Richard Arifalo.
Arifalo stated that lectures leading to the completion of the first semester would resume on Monday, noting that students are expected to be on campus from Sunday.

He added that the approval was given at a special meeting of the university Senate held on Wednesday.
The latest development followed the suspension of the eighth-month-long strike embarked upon by university lecturers nationwide which disrupted academic activities in universities.
